Transaction 0b621059a3a14d6429dfbfa8c0d2ae41c6250c63badfa487b03166ce011f96d5
1 Input
1 Output
-
0b621059a3a14d6429dfbfa8c0d2ae41c6250c63badfa487b03166ce011f96d5:0
- value
- 582500
- script pubkey
- OP_0 OP_PUSHBYTES_20 c21789e5ed3c88e84fce4ec480dfa1dc0cbc28fb
- address
- bc1qcgtcne0d8jywsn7wfmzgphapmsxtc28m32vv73